JAMISSE TAIMO E TEODORO WATY FALAM DOS DESAFIOS DO ENSINO SUPERIOR
Lawyer and academic Teodoro Waty says that the low quality of higher education in Mozambique is due to weak financial and human investment in the sector. Jamisse Taimo, on the other hand, believes that despite training professionals for the market, the University cannot lose its main role, which is to train thinkers. #mozambique #stvnews #gruposoico See more news at https://play.stv.co.mz/
